Hello, considering stopping my long term (18 year long) use of SSRIs for depression. I feel bad most of the time now so am not sure what good it is doing, if any. I tried increasing the dose and became suicidal so thats not an option. I tried another SSRI briefly and put on 10kg so that is also not an option.
I feel like my personality has changed over the time I have been using it, I very seldom feel joy and I miss this. My life has become very small. Has anyone done this and have any advice on their experience? I feel I have to at least try it. At the time I was diagnosed it was for clinical depression but my most prevalent symptom day to day is anxiety.

I would still discuss it with you doctor as it needs to be done gradually and under supervision. You could also discuss your anxiety and they can help you with that too. Medication is supposed to make us feel better so hopefully you will find a way that works for you.
